Description

The Virgin Queen, Elizabeth I, politically astute, loved by her people, hated by her enemies. What could disrupt this court? A child, a child out of wedlock, when she would have not one of the royals from other countries to be her consort. We read now about Sydney, the virgin's daughter, hidden by a ruler, known to none of the court, but beloved and a once and future queen of the most powerful empire in the world.
